| Meer info | bijz foto's in zw/wit OVERVIEW Clement Crisp (b. 1931) QUICK REFERENCE (b Romford, 21 Sept. 1931) British dance critic and writer. He was educated at Bordeaux and Oxford Universities, becoming ballet critic of the Spectator (1966–70) and dance critic of the Financial Times since 1970. As one of Britain's pre-eminent critics he has additionally published numerous books including Ballet for All (with P. Brinson, London, 1970, revised edition, 1980); Ballet: An Illustrated History (with M. Clarke, London, 1973, revised edition, 1992); Making a Ballet (with Clarke, London, 1974); Ballet in Art (with Clarke, 1976); Design for Ballet (with Clarke, London, 1978); Introducing Ballet (with Clarke, 1978); History of Dance (with Clarke, London, 1981); The Balletgoer's Guide (with Clarke, 1981); Dancer (with Clarke, 1984); and Ballerina (with Clarke, 1987). He was also librarian and archivist of the Royal Academy of Dancing (1963–85) and archivist from 1985. His honours include Queen Elizabeth II Coronation Award, Royal Academy of Dancing, 1992. Knight of the Order of Dannebrog, Denmark, 1992. |
